About Qiang Guo

Qiang Guo is a scholar working on Water Science and Technology, Mechanical Engineering and Building and Construction, having authored 43 papers that have together received 884 indexed citations. Recurring topics across this work include Extraction and Separation Processes (15 papers), Metal Extraction and Bioleaching (14 papers) and Minerals Flotation and Separation Techniques (13 papers). The work is most often cited by research in Mechanical Engineering (498 citations), Water Science and Technology (177 citations) and Building and Construction (166 citations). Qiang Guo has collaborated with scholars based in China and United States. Frequent co-authors include Tao Qi, Jingkui Qu, Guangye Wei, Yan Ding, Neng Zhu, Minxia Li, Bingbing Han, Zhe Tian, Bingbing Hu and Kang Wang. Their work appears in journals such as Advanced Functional Materials, Applied Catalysis B: Environmental and Journal of Cleaner Production.
